作者yantchen (球童Yanting)
看板Visual_Basic
標題Re: [VB6 ] 可以幫我看一下嗎
時間Sun Jun 3 10:58:27 2007
※ 引述《Mafty ()》之銘言:
: Dim conditionString As String
: conditionString = Text1.Text
: If Combo1.Text = "書名" Then
: Select Case Combo2
: Case "="
: rs.filter = Combo1.Text & Combo2.Text & "'" & conditionString&"'"
: Case "Like"
rs.filter = Combo1.Text & " like '*" & conditionString & "*'"
: End Select
: Else
: rs.filter = Combo1.Text & Combo2.Text & conditionString
: End If
: Like的地方是那裡出錯了??總是沒法查出東西來
: 可是改成rs.filter = "書名 Like '*山*'"就能查出資料裡有山的資料
: 所以如果不寫死要怎麼作??
rs是什麼物件 filter的語法是啥
如果照你第一個case的語法 應該要改成降
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 218.167.44.243
※ 編輯: yantchen 來自: 218.167.44.243 (06/03 10:58)
推 Mafty:rs應該是Recordset filter是查詢吧,改了之還是查不出來耶@@ 06/03 13:26
推 fumizuki:連接的是access資料庫 like '*'" & .... & "*'" 06/03 15:25
→ fumizuki:更正 " like '*" & conditionString & "*'" 06/03 15:26
推 Mafty:感謝樓上m(_ _)m,可以查出Like了 06/03 15:40
※ 編輯: yantchen 來自: 218.167.42.199 (06/03 16:00)